Naxos

One of the Cyclades Islands and can be found sitting on the Aegean Sea is the Naxos.From the Athens, it is about 200 kilometers far facing the rising sun.It is one of Greece’s most popular tourist spots since it is the biggest of all the Cyclades’ isles.Apart from its full of life lively pubs and clubs, it is also acknowledged for its astonishing shorelines.But one of the spots that you should not miss is the beautiful 6th century Temple of Apollo.Natives label the city of Naxos as Hora, expressed as the most energetic area in the island.You will find a wide array of shops, clubs, taverns, and many more here.

Santorini

Also identified as, Thira, Santorini is situated in the southern tip of the Cyclades.It is as well Greece’s top tourist destination.You will find the most famous bay where the ancient myth of Atlantis came from here.With its gleaming blue ocean and black cliffs, this portion of Greece has one of the most beautiful structural design as well as natural splendor.

The Acropolis

This destination is a prehistoric fortress that sits resting on a rock-strewn hill in Athens.The temple Parthenon has made a mark for the Acropolis and is dedicated to a goddess of Greek mythology named Athena.because the Parthenon is recognized as one of the most excellent structural design in the planet, it is a surprise.

Hydra

A Saronic Gulf Island that sits 65 kilometers from the south of Piraeus is called Hydra.Because of its luxurious amenities and tremendous natural beauty, Hydra is a dream vacation place.Another thing that makes this place unique is that it does not allow the use of any vehicle, not even bicycles can enter the island.This because they are preserving the peace and tranquility of the place.The island has been declared as a national monument with its old-world architecture and ancient towns

Rhodes

One of the Seven Wonders of the World is also found here — the Colossus of Rhodes.Declared as a world cultural heritage by UNESCO, this is one of the places that you really shouldn’t miss while you’re in Greece.

Because of the absence of constancy when it comes to their funds, for a lot of people, procuring a good health insurance policy is something that they might never have enough money for.They can be among with full time jobs, freelance workers, or possibly a latest graduate who is still coming across their way in this enormous planet.The fact remains true that hundreds of thousands of people would not be able to afford proper insurance thus making them vulnerable to life’s unexpected knocks and blows, regardless of the reason.On the other hand, there is a high-quality option that almost everybody could play on.This will be a impermanent health cover policy or short-range health insurance.This cover policy characteristically lasts for about 30 days to about 6 months or a year conditional on the length of indecisive run of returns, as it is evident.Unlike your standard health policies a temporary insurance is a lot more affordable and be easily secured by anyone who might be in need of it.

Aside from any other remedial needs that you need, these types of cover policies would as well provide you with coverage for various health problems and accidents.The coverage you call for to disburse for whichever injuries, surgical procedure, diagnostic tests, infirmary care, medicine, emergency service, mental health care and any follow-up office visits that you have to is presented.Nonetheless, there are definite margins to it.It cannot supply you with savings when it comes to anticipatory care which comprises vaccinations, physical exams and PAP tests, taking into consideration that it is inexpensive and more within your means than the majority.But there are specified benefits to it as well.One of which allows you to choose any hospital, specialist or doctor that you are comfortable with.Appropriate to both the individual and their families, they also comprise a removable method.

Temporary health insurance can be a great alternative to COBRA for young people who have just turned 18 and were removed from their parents’ health insurance policies.This typically happens when a young adult turns 18 and were not enrolled into post-secondary school.COBRA or Consolidated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act is a viable option but it can be quite expensive especially for people who are in the process of finding stable work for themselves.This is why short term insurance policies serve as great alternatives since they are significantly more affordable when compared to COBRA.

As it is intends to provide temporary coverage, it is also important to keep in mind that this type of insurance is not a replacement for the standard insurance policy.If it stretches its point of application, it’s either you can able to acquire extra health insurance or not.Keep in mind, it would be wiser to get a more standard type of health insurance for your own good once you find stable work and have organized your finances.

One of the things that you should never forget when you are currently in between jobs is your health.You have better choices to turn to if you are having doubts in getting a health insurance which you think you might not afford.Health insurance is not something out of a flight of imagination neither it is something that is a clip tied to it for unemployed people.There are several programs you can choose to that were patterned to assist people who bump themselves in this particular position, so check them out.Here are the choices you can choose.

A law was passed by the US government back in 1986 that was designed to create health insurance for the unemployed.This law would provide the unemployed as well as their families the right and the choice to get on with their individual or health insurance.This law is known as COBRA or Consolidated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act.In this type of health insurance, however, there are certain limitations to its scope.

The policy has a short term coverage which is 18 months in the first place.As short as it may seem, it would allow you the time to find stable work and move on to a new policy once your finances allow it.During the first two months of being under the COBRA policy, the time prescribe would be prolonged to 29 months if the insured would become disabled.

If you choose to continue with this health care plan, it is important to keep in mind that you are still required to pay premiums.Since all of these responsibilities fall upon the shoulders of the insured, many of them are still not able to afford health insurance for unemployed continuously.Keep in mind that there are alternatives available so do not lose hope!Certainly, there is an alternative that is cheaper than the COBRA policy.This would be the temporary health insurance policies available out there that are good enough to provide you with coverage for about 30 days to 6 months and up to a year.These are relatively good alternatives if you are looking for something affordable and the coverage is just as good but with a number of limitations.
